重新安装mysql服务

重新安装mysql服务

前言

我在修改了my.ini配置文件之后,想着重启mysql服务生效,不知道脑袋怎么就抽了,直接去任务管理器里面把服务停止了,后面就启动不了。然后在找问题的过程中,发现自己安装了两个mysql,用的是以前的mysql,但是环境变量用的是新的mysql,所以可能导致用了各种方法都无法重启。只能重新安装。

彻底卸载mysql服务

1.先把mysql服务关了,在mysql安装目录的bin文件夹下执行

net stop mysql 

2.在cmd中,输入sc delete mysql,删除服务。

3.删除相关注册表信息

win+R 输入regedit 进入注册表编辑器,删除和mysql有关的文件,可以直接搜索mysql。下面是我电脑的路径

路径:\HKEY_LOCAL_MACHINE\SYSTEM\ControlSet001\services\eventlog\Application\MySQL

删除整个MySQL文件夹即可

重新安装mysql服务

到mysql安装目录的bin文件夹下分别执行命令

我是先把data文件夹先保留了一份,因为数据库数据都在这里面。初始化后再把原来data里面需要的文件复制过去。

mysqld --remove 
mysqld --install
mysqld --initialize //这个初始化命令要把data文件夹删除(data文件夹路径在my.ini中配置了)

最后可以开启mysql服务器了,而且数据也可以访问。

参考博文:
https://www.cnblogs.com/fanbi/p/6432838.html

发布了29 篇原创文章 · 获赞 4 · 访问量 1万+

猜你喜欢

转载自blog.csdn.net/weixin_43094917/article/details/86185629
今日推荐